Model SB and SA1 spherical bearings are self-aligning plain bearings designed for heavy loads. The inner and outer rings of these models use high-carbon chromium bearing steel that is hardened and ground; are treated with phosphate coating, which is highly resistant to corrosion and wear; and are seized with molybdenum disulfide (MoS2). The spherical plain bearing is capable of receiving a large radial load and thrust loads in both directions. Furthermore, because of its high resistance to impact loads, the spherical plain bearing is optimal for low speed, heavy load oscillating components such as the cylinder clevises or hinges of construction and civil-engineering machinery and the suspensions of trucks.

Maximum protection for gear and pinion sets on ball mills and kilns, LE’s Xport™ Open Gear Spray Systems incorporate proven intermittent spray technology to reduce lubricant consumption while ensuring open gears are properly lubricated. These systems monitor both the lubricant and airflow to the nozzle tip, ensuring the right amount of lubricant is delivered at the right time. Using one of these systems to lubricate your open gears will create more operational uptime and reduce operating costs while extending gear and pinion life.
